Unified Lead Scoring

Definition

Unified Lead Scoring is a CRM framework that standardizes lead evaluation based on multiple factors, such as engagement, behavior, and demographics. By using AI-powered lead scoring, businesses can prioritize high-intent leads and focus sales efforts on prospects with the highest conversion potential. Consistent lead ranking models ensure that marketing and sales teams operate with aligned criteria, improving pipeline efficiency. Predictive scoring algorithms refine the scoring process by continuously learning from past interactions, ensuring data-driven decision-making. Unified scoring systems enhance forecasting accuracy and boost sales productivity.

Historical Background

Lead scoring has existed in sales methodologies for decades, but early CRM systems relied on manual scoring that lacked real-time accuracy. The rise of AI-driven CRMs enabled businesses to automate and refine lead scoring models, incorporating predictive analytics and behavioral tracking to prioritize leads more effectively. This shift has made unified lead scoring a must-have for modern sales teams.
